When Hilda Margaret Dunseith was born on 4 December 1900, in Belfast, Ireland, her father, George Lemon Dunseith, was 24 and her mother, Alice Isabella Spence, was 22. She died in October 1989, in Sheffield, Yorkshire, England, United Kingdom, at the age of 88. WebOct 9, 2024 · Hilda Margaret Lyon MA., MSc., AFRAeS. (1896-1946) Hilda in the 1930s Hilda Margaret Lyon was born in Market Weighton in 1896, into a family of farmers and grocers. She had 4 older siblings but, out of the whole family, she seems to have been the only one to have travelled and lived out of the area.
